When It’s Really Fun With A Purpose…


Just to add on a little to what was said earlier, most companies don’t seem to realize how crucial team building is. Some don’t believe in such practices because they say it’s a waste of time. Games are such an effective tool because they usually take place in a less stressful environment than work which makes it easier for people to open up and be themselves. Games are also useful because they create shared experiences that everyone enjoys which will help them bond together and become a better team. By adding a little fun into the mix, the activities you choose can also function as a release valve that rejuvenates and recharges your employees.
